Brazil U-15 beats Chile and advances preparations for the Liga Evolución

The Brazil U-15 national team wrapped up its fourth preparation stage in style, looking ahead to the Liga Evolución, a continental tournament set to shake up the youth football landscape in September. In an electrifying clash in Santiago, the team, led by talented head coach Guilherme Dalla Déa, overcame Chile with a 4-2 scoreline. The goals that secured the victory were scored by Gabriel Leite (twice), Samuell, and Maurício, showcasing the team’s offensive strength.

Granja Comary as the starting point

The journey to victory began at the iconic Granja Comary in Teresópolis, Rio de Janeiro. There were six intensive training sessions at the home of the Brazil national team before the delegation traveled to Chile. The coaching staff’s main focus during this phase has been to give all called-up players the chance to prove their worth on the pitch. In the first friendly against the Chileans, an impressive 8-1 victory for Brazil, all 22 players had the opportunity to play. In the match that concluded the preparation, 21 athletes were utilized, highlighting the rotation and the pursuit of a complete assessment of the squad.

Emerging talents in the spotlight

One of the most promising aspects of this preparation is the rise of new talents. Of the players called up by Guilherme Dalla Déa, several made their debut wearing the yellow jersey. They include: Guilherme Borges (Internacional-RS), Yan Borges (Sport-PE), Gabriel Rodrigues (Palmeiras-SP), Marcos Vinícius (Botafogo-RJ), José Kayck (Ceará-CE), Azhaf Mendes (Athletico-PR), and Asafe Santos (Internacional-RS).

Next steps toward the continental tournament

With the win over Chile, Brazil takes an important step toward the fifth and final preparation phase for the Liga Evolución. The Brazil U-15 national team schedule includes two more friendlies against Uruguay in August, held once again at Granja Comary. These matches will serve as the final test before the continental competition, where the passion for football and the grit shown on the pitch will be essential to achieving the coveted title.
